A combination apartment bed with a hidden desk
By designing a hidden desk within the modular apartment bed, and utilizing storage slots and fixing mechanisms to conceal the tabletop, the problem of desks taking up space is solved, thus improving space utilization.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model belongs to the technical field of modular apartment beds, and relates to a hidden desk, particularly a modular apartment bed with a hidden desk. Background Technology
[0002] Bundle beds are multifunctional pieces of furniture designed for small bedrooms, making them especially suitable for student dormitories, apartments, or children's rooms. They combine an upper bunk, a lower desk, and storage space, aiming to maximize limited space and save floor space by integrating multiple functions. Many designs are flexible and can be adapted to meet specific needs, offering a modern and stylish look while catering to the lifestyle requirements of young people.
[0003] However, some existing combination apartment beds cannot hide the desk underneath when in use, which takes up extra space when not in use, affecting the overall layout and living space of the room. Therefore, this problem needs to be solved.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of this utility model is to address the shortcomings of existing technologies by proposing a combination apartment bed with a hidden desk. The technical problem this utility model aims to solve is that the desk on the lower level of the combination apartment bed cannot be hidden when in use, which results in it occupying extra space when not in use, affecting the overall layout and activity space of the room.
[0005] To achieve the above objectives, the present invention adopts the following technical solution:
[0006] A combination apartment bed with a hidden desk includes a frame. A first storage slot is provided on one side of the frame, and a tabletop is rotatably connected to the bottom of the first storage slot. A third storage slot is provided at the bottom of the tabletop. Two table legs are symmetrically rotatably connected inside the third storage slot. The two table legs are fixedly connected to the same pivot, which is rotatably connected inside the tabletop. Each of the third storage slots has a locking hole near the two table legs, and each locking hole contains a restraining mechanism for securing the table legs. A second storage slot is provided on the surface of the frame near both the first storage slot and the tabletop, and each of the two second storage slots contains a fixing mechanism for securing the tabletop. The first storage slot design ensures that the desk can be hidden.
[0007] As a further embodiment of this utility model, the constraint mechanism includes a sliding groove, which is opened on one side of the third storage groove. A locking post is slidably connected inside the sliding groove near the lock hole, and the locking post and the lock hole are mutually matched. An adjusting plate is fixedly connected to the other end of the locking post. Three first limiting rods are fixedly connected to the surface of the adjusting plate near the locking post. The three first limiting rods are all slidably connected inside the table. A first tension spring is sleeved on the surface of the three first limiting rods near the adjusting plate. One end of each of the three first tension springs is fixedly connected to one side of the adjusting plate, and the other end of each of the three first tension springs is fixedly connected to one side inside the sliding groove. By setting the locking post, the table can be constrained.
[0008] As a further embodiment of this utility model, the fixing mechanism includes a slot, which is opened on one side of the tabletop. A card plate is slidably connected inside the slot. A pull plate is fixedly connected to the surface of the card plate away from the tabletop. Both the pull plate and the card plate are slidably connected inside the second storage slot. Four second limiting rods are fixedly connected to the surface of the pull plate near the tabletop. The four second limiting rods are arranged in pairs. The other ends of the two sets of second limiting rods are slidably connected inside the frame. A second tension spring is sleeved on the surface of each set of second limiting rods. One end of each set of second tension springs is fixedly connected to one side of the pull plate, and the other end of each set of second tension springs is fixedly connected to one side inside the second storage slot. The tabletop can be fixed by the setting of the card plate.
[0009] The be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:
[0010] 1. This utility model employs a technical solution of storing the tabletop through a first storage slot, ensuring the desk can be concealed. This effectively solves the problem of the lower desk in a combination apartment bed not being able to be hidden, thus occupying extra space when not in use and affecting the overall layout and activity space of the room. The frame has a first storage slot on the side near the tabletop, so that when the tabletop is released from its constraints, it can be rotated towards the first storage slot to achieve the purpose of storing the tabletop. The frame also has a retaining plate on the side near the first storage slot, which also cooperates with the tabletop. When the tabletop is rotated to a certain angle, the retaining plate on the side of the first storage slot is pulled, so that the tabletop can be completely inserted into the first storage slot. After the tabletop is completely inserted into the first storage slot, the retaining plate will be reset under the action of a second tension spring, thereby achieving the purpose of restraining the tabletop. [0023] Working principle: When concealed, the pull plate 4 on one side of the frame 1 is pulled first. A retaining plate 402 is installed on one side of the pull plate 4. Initially, the retaining plate 402 is inside the tabletop 2, thus fixing the tabletop 2. When the pull plate 4 is pulled, the retaining plate 402 can be moved out from inside the tabletop 2, thus releasing the constraint on the tabletop 2. The frame 1 has a first storage groove 101 on the side near the tabletop 2. After the constraint on the tabletop 2 is released, the tabletop 2 can be rotated towards the first storage groove 101 to store the tabletop 2. Two table legs 3 are installed at the bottom of the tabletop 2. When the tabletop 2 is rotated to a certain angle, the two adjusting plates 303 at the bottom of the tabletop 2 are pulled, causing the two adjusting plates 303 to move closer together. A locking post 302 is installed on one side of each adjusting plate 303. Initially, the locking post 302 cooperates with the table legs 3 to restrain the table legs 3. The purpose is to prevent tilting during use. When the adjusting plate 303 moves the locking pin 302, the constraint on the table leg 3 can be released, allowing it to be stored inside the tabletop 2. The two table legs 3 are connected by a pivot 301, and the rotation is centered on the pivot 301. After the table leg 3 is stored inside the tabletop 2, the locking pin 302 can still restrain the table leg 3. A locking plate 402 is also installed on the side of the frame 1 near the first storage slot 101, and this locking plate 402 also cooperates with the tabletop 2. When the tabletop 2 rotates to a certain angle, the locking plate 402 on the side of the first storage slot 101 is pulled, so that the tabletop 2 can be completely inserted into the first storage slot 101. After the tabletop 2 is completely inserted into the first storage slot 101, the locking plate 402 will be reset under the action of the second tension spring 404, thus achieving the purpose of restraining the tabletop 2.
